Brake fluid should be changed roughly every two years, regardless of mileage. Some manufacturers specify three; check your handbook, but two years is the common interval and the safe default.

The reason it is time-based rather than mileage-based is the important part: brake fluid does not wear out from use. It absorbs water from the atmosphere, continuously, whether the car is driven or parked. A car doing 2,000 miles a year needs it changed on the same schedule as one doing 20,000.

It is among the cheapest jobs on a car — typically £45–£70 — and among the most commonly skipped.

Why water in the fluid matters

Brake fluid is hygroscopic: it actively draws in moisture through the flexible hoses, the seals and the reservoir cap. That is not a design flaw. It is deliberate — dispersed moisture is far less harmful than water pooling in one place inside a brake line, where it would corrode from the inside and freeze in winter.

The trade-off is that absorbed water lowers the fluid’s boiling point, and it does so significantly:

Fluid type Dry boiling point Wet boiling point (approx 3.7% water)
DOT 4 around 230°C around 155°C
DOT 5.1 around 260°C around 180°C

Braking converts momentum into heat, and that heat reaches the fluid at the calliper. Under heavy or repeated braking, contaminated fluid can boil — and vapour compresses where liquid does not. The pedal goes long and soft exactly when you need it most.

That is brake fade, and it is the single reason this interval exists.

The second reason: corrosion from the inside

Water in the system corrodes the components it sits in — steel brake lines, calliper pistons and bores, the master cylinder and the ABS modulator.

The ABS unit is the one worth knowing about. It contains fine passages and precise valves, and it is an expensive component to replace. Corrosion products from neglected fluid are a genuine cause of ABS failures, and it is a costly way to save on a fluid change.

How to tell if yours needs doing

The reliable test is moisture content, measured with a simple electronic tester or test strip that reads the water percentage directly. Above roughly 3% it should be changed. Any garage should be able to do this in a minute, and it is worth asking for the number rather than an opinion.

Rough visual guides, less reliable but useful:

  • Fresh fluid is clear to pale straw. Dark brown or black fluid is old.
  • Check your service records. If you cannot find a fluid change, assume it needs one.
  • Symptoms: a pedal that is firm normally but goes soft after sustained braking — down a long hill, or in heavy traffic — is the classic sign. See spongy brake pedal.

Colour alone is not conclusive: fluid can be dark from age and additives while still within acceptable moisture, or clear and badly contaminated. Measure it.

Which fluid does your car take?

Almost all modern cars use DOT 4 or DOT 5.1, and these are glycol-based and compatible with each other. The specification is usually printed on the reservoir cap.

One genuine warning: DOT 5 is silicone-based and is not compatible with DOT 4 or 5.1, despite the numbering implying an upgrade. Mixing them causes seal damage and brake failure. It is not a fluid you will meet on an ordinary road car, but the naming is genuinely dangerous and worth knowing.

Never top up with anything other than the specified type, and never use fluid from a container that has been open for a long time — it will have absorbed moisture sitting on the shelf.

What the job involves

Not simply draining and refilling. Old fluid is pushed out through the bleed nipple at each corner in the correct sequence, until clean fluid runs through, with the reservoir kept topped so no air is drawn in.

Cars with ABS may need the pump cycled with diagnostic equipment to flush fluid trapped inside the modulator — otherwise old fluid stays in the unit that is most vulnerable to it. It takes around 45 minutes.

Is it in a service?

Usually only in a major service, not an interim or a full one. That is precisely why it gets missed — people have their car serviced faithfully every year and still go a decade without a fluid change, because their service level never included it.

Does the MOT check it?

Only partially, and this is a common misunderstanding. The MOT checks the fluid level and measures overall braking performance — it does not test the fluid’s moisture content or condition.

So a car can pass its MOT with brake fluid that will fade badly on the first long descent, because a roller brake tester applies the brakes briefly and cold. Passing an MOT tells you nothing about your fluid.
